量子计算:智能优化与控制的未来

作者:十万个为什么2024.02.19 01:34浏览量:15

简介:随着量子计算技术的发展,它在智能优化与控制领域的应用越来越广泛。本文将介绍量子计算的基本原理,以及它在解决NP完全问题、寻找全局最优解、组合优化、约束优化和动态规划等方面的应用。

量子计算是一种新兴的计算方式,利用量子力学中的“叠加态”和“纠缠态”等特性实现计算。相比于传统的经典计算机,量子计算机具有更高的计算效率,能够同时处理多个状态,从而在解决一些复杂问题上具有巨大的优势。在智能优化与控制领域,量子计算的应用主要体现在以下几个方面。

首先,量子计算可以解决NP完全问题。这类问题在许多领域都有广泛应用,如航空、物流、生产调度等。经典算法解决这类问题的时间复杂度是指数级的,而量子计算机可以在多项时间内找到最优解,大大提高了解决问题的效率。

其次,量子计算可以用于寻找全局最优解。许多优化问题存在大量的局部最优解,经典算法容易陷入局部最优解而无法找到全局最优解。而量子计算机可以同时探索解空间的不同区域,有更大概率找到全局最优解,从而避免了局部最优的问题。

此外,量子计算在组合优化问题上也表现出色。在产品设计、工艺路线选择等过程中,常需要寻找最优方案的组合,这涉及到大规模的组合优化问题。量子计算机可以高效解决这类组合爆炸问题,找到最佳设计。

除了上述应用外,量子计算在约束优化和动态规划方面也具有巨大潜力。许多实际问题都存在各种约束条件,如资源限制、时间限制、规则限制等。而量子计算机可以同时评估更多可选方案,有更大概率找到满足各约束的最优解。对于某些优化问题,可以使用动态规划方法解决,但当问题规模较大时会导致“维度灾难”,难以完成计算。而量子计算机可以有效地解决这类问题,实现高效的动态规划计算。

在实际应用中,需要充分考虑量子计算的硬件限制和编程难度。目前量子计算机的规模和稳定性仍存在一定的问题,且编程语言和工具链也不完善。因此,在实际应用中需要结合具体问题和场景,选择合适的算法和工具,充分发挥量子计算的优势。

总的来说,量子计算在智能优化与控制领域具有广阔的应用前景。随着量子计算技术的不断发展和完善,相信它将在未来为更多领域带来革命性的变化。然而,要实现量子计算的广泛应用,仍需要解决许多技术挑战和实际问题。需要不断探索和创新,加强跨学科合作和人才培养,推动量子计算技术的持续发展。